more... an Indian express passenger train service, which runs between Patna and New Delhi.
The service began running on February 16, 2002, and is one of the fastest train services in India, traversing the 999km distance in under fourteen and half hours.
The train makes only two stops between Patna and New Delhi: at Kanpur Central and Mughalsarai covering the distance of 998 km in thirteen hours and thirty five minutes, and for technical reasons takes about an hour longer on the journey from Patna to New Delhi. The train is hauled by powerful WAP4 Engine. It is one of the longest trains in India along with Prayagraj Express and Karnataka Express. In peak seasons two bogies are attached to ease the extreme rush during the period making it of twenty six bogies. It is among the top-priority trains in indian-railways."
